Como usar uma fórmula no VBA?

Índice

Como usar uma fórmula no VBA?

Como usar uma fórmula no VBA?

Usar fórmulas/funções Excel no VBA

  1. “Teste” = Valor que será procurado;
  2. Sheets(“Plan1”). Range(“A:C”) = Local aonde estão os dados aonde será realizada a pesquisa;
  3. 2 = Coluna do retorno do valor pesquisado;
  4. False = Define que a pesquisa tem que ser exata, não aproximada.

Como usar a função match no VBA?

Como usar a função Match em VBA. O " my_lookup_value " é o valor que você deseja encontrar no intervalo especificado no " My_match_type " é um dos três valores. Usando o " 0" para este valor encontra uma correspondência exata.

Quando devemos utilizar a função for no VBA?

Com a estrutura de repetição no VBA (Loop For Next no VBA) do “For” conseguimos fazer com que nosso código faça diversas iterações de um ponto inicial até um ponto final, ou seja, da primeira linha da planilha até a última, e podendo realizar alguma ação.

Como usar WorksheetFunction?

Como utilizar o Worksheetfunction no VBA?

  1. Sub somase()
  2. Range(“F1”) = WorksheetFunction.SumIf(Range(“C:C”), “F”, Range(“B:B”))
  3. End Sub.
  4. Range(“F1”) seleciona a célula F1 da planilha, que é onde o resultado da expressão será exibido;
  5. WorksheetFunction.

Como usar Countif no VBA?

Como usar Countif em VBA. Abra uma planilha do Excel 2010. Clique na guia "Desenvolvedor" no topo da tela, clique no botão " Visual Basic" na extremidade esquerda da fita . clique com o botão direito do mouse em "Sheet1" na coluna da esquerda no console VBA.

Como usar a função match?

sobressair MATCH função

  1. =MATCH (lookup_value, lookup_array, [match_type])
  2. Importante: Na fórmula, D4 contém o valor de pesquisa; B3: B7 é o intervalo de células que contém o valor que você está procurando; número 0 significa que você está procurando o valor de correspondência exata.

Como usar match no Excel?

Por exemplo, se o intervalo A1:A3 contiver os valores 5, 25 e 38, a fórmula =CORRESP(25,A1:A3,0) retornará o número 2, porque 25 é o segundo item no intervalo....Exemplo.
ProdutoContagem
=CORRESP(41;B2:B5;0)A posição do valor 41 no intervalo B2:B5.4

Como trabalhar com array VBA?

Como Usar o VBA Array?

  1. Em primeiro lugar, é necessário abrir uma nova pasta de trabalho do Excel e salvá-la como pasta de trabalho habilitada para macros. ...
  2. Adicione um botão de comando direcionado à pasta de trabalho do Excel;
  3. Coloque um nome e as informações da legenda do botão de comando;

Como sair de um If VBA?

Pressione "Ctrl + Break" do seu teclado. Isso também irá parar o loop. Use uma declaração de "Exit" em seu loop VBA. Aqui está um exemplo da instrução "Exit" sendo usado em um laço "for" .

Postagens relacionadas: